Thanks for the shoutout guys. It looks like that booster is going to be pretty tough to come by new. There are none in the US so it would likely come from Japan on the slow boat. Also, MUD price is $1037.12. :eek:

We install 89 mini truck boosters in 60s. They are about a direct bolt in but you have to shorten the push rod to the peddal ~1/2"

Less than $200 form your local parts store.
